Montargis is a commune in the Loiret department, Centre-Val de Loire, France, on the Loing river. The town is located about 110 km south of Paris and 70 km east of Orléans, Gâtinais.

Montargis is the second largest city in the Loiret, after Orléans. It is near a large forest, and contains light industry and farming, including saffron. Due to its numerous canals and bridges, Montargis sometimes bills itself as the "Venice of the Gâtinais." Though quite modern, it retains a medieval charm in its downtown area.
